ISG Announces Amended $140 Million Credit Agreement

STAMFORD, Conn.–(BUSINESS WIRE)–Information Services Group (Nasdaq: III), a leading global technology research and advisory firm, today announced it has successfully amended its $140 million credit facility at more favorable terms, to improve the firm’s financial flexibility. 

The new credit agreement amends the previous agreement entered into on March 10, 2020. Key updates include:

  • Converting the previous term and revolving loan into an all-revolving credit facility
  • Eliminating $4.3 million of mandatory annual principal payments due in 2023 and 2024
  • Extending the maturity date of the previous agreement by three years, to February 2028

“Our amended credit facility greatly enhances our financial flexibility and offers further validation of our robust business performance that enabled these enhancements,” said Michael P. Connors, chairman and CEO of ISG. “We thank our lenders for their partnership and confidence in our ability to deliver long-term sustainable growth and value for our shareholders.”

BofA Securities Inc. was the Sole Lead Arranger and Sole Bookrunner on the transaction.

About ISG

ISG (Information Services Group) (Nasdaq: III) is a leading global technology research and advisory firm. A trusted business partner to more than 800 clients, including 75 of the world’s top 100 enterprises, ISG is committed to helping corporations, public sector organizations, and service and technology providers achieve operational excellence and faster growth. The firm specializes in digital transformation services, including automation, cloud and data analytics; sourcing advisory; managed governance and risk services; network carrier services; strategy and operations design; change management; market intelligence and technology research and analysis. Founded in 2006, and based in Stamford, Conn., ISG employs more than 1,300 digital-ready professionals operating in more than 20 countries—a global team known for its innovative thinking, market influence, deep industry and technology expertise, and world-class research and analytical capabilities based on the industry’s most comprehensive marketplace data.
